      I am not looking for the impulse body since I don't like the suspension setup. Even if you chose the bike, it won't be a simple cut-paste job. The engines being different, the mounts are bound to be different on frame. Jugaad job would be worse than using the Impulse as is.

      Cost of second hand material for a 05 CRF 230F is coming to 850 odd USD, excluding shipping. Waiting for more details from friends as how to source them to India.

                      Originally posted by vivekarizma View Post
                      Sure PSR sir. Will be getting the battery cage and the battery installed soon with the guidance of you all.
                      Regarding headlamp: Havent found a pitch dark road to check the its performance completely during enroute to office. However, while returning home late night will be taking the ECR road to see how it works and to click some snaps!!
                      There are some D I Y involved in the conversion
                      1. The cage of battery to be replaced with old ZMA battery cage
                      2. Bolt bracket ,on ZMA lower frame for the 6 AH battery to be cut and painted to prevent corrosion.
                      3. New thicker wire from Battery to Self Start Relay to be fabricated ,since in 2011 ZMA the relay is to the right of battery and battery Positive is to the Left side.
                      4. A 2 inch plate to be drilled and bolted to the under side fitting bracket of the new Cage since the 9 ah cage has the bottom fixing about 1 inch away from the 6 AH battery cage.

                      • got my service today sitting in front of my mechanic and getting everything in order.
                        -Adjusted AFR 3.75 turn anticlockwise.
                        -Changed air filter
                        -Changed engine oil to hero honda oil will test gulf in next service
                        -Spark plug was running lean and got to know that it was NGK DPR-8 EA plug will get a new 1 soon as crossed 12k kms in market just DPR-7 was available so need to find DPR 8.
                        -Chain cleaning and lubrication done still not satisfied well does castrol 90 oil works good which company sae 90 oil should I look for as they used my engine oil to lubricate it which did not satisfied.
                        -Some oil leakage was on top of engine got it rectified will need to check though.
                        -Tappet adjusted a bit as there was a slight noise not that much audible.
                        -front disc pad cleaned and rubbed with a sand paper feel a little better to control maybe shift to rtr pads after some check
                        A huge list though and end up paying just 200 for the service 20 extra from myside 180+20=200as had provided the engine oil and air filter at own cost.

                        hope all comes out good
                        next change 9amp battery and philips extreme vision with 18smd led lights
